What's the difference between forensic audit & regular audit?
Replies (2)
Quick Summary
A regular audit primarily aims to provide assurance that financial statements are true and fair. In contrast, a forensic audit delves deeper to investigate specific transactions, uncovering any potential fraud. While a regular audit offers general financial statement verification, a forensic audit is a more specialised investigation.
